当前位置:编程学习 > VB >>

真急,一个简单的问题

原来在access里建立了个表,比如表中有四条记录,并用与data控件绑定的msflexgrid把四条记录内容显示出来了
,之后我返回到原来所创建的表中增添了几条记录,为什么在msflexgrid中显示不出来呢,还有就是 用 MsgBox Data1.Database.Recordsets.Count  这条语句只是返回没有添加记录前的表的记录个数 4,为什么没有改变呢 --------------------编程问答-------------------- 看看你添加记录以后有没有updata.
最好把代码贴出来. --------------------编程问答-------------------- updata数据库的记录   refresh下msflexgrid.. --------------------编程问答-------------------- 要刷新的.不然不会显示出来.有时还会出错的. --------------------编程问答-------------------- 是啊.应该是你更新后没有刷新控件 --------------------编程问答-------------------- MsgBox Data1.Recordset.RecordCount

Data1.Database.Recordsets.Count 是数据库中当前有几个打开的记录集 --------------------编程问答-------------------- data1.Refresh?
补充:VB ,  数据库(包含打印,安装,报表)
CopyRight © 2022 站长资源库 编程知识问答 zzzyk.com All Rights Reserved
部分文章来自网络,